Product Manufacturing Process
Ultrasonic metal welding involves the conversion of high-frequency electrical energy into mechanical vibrations by the transducer, which are then transmitted to the sonotrode. The sonotrode applies these ultrasonic vibrations to the metal workpieces while they are held under pressure, causing the metals to vibrate and create heat through friction. This localized heating initiates a series of physical and chemical changes at the interface, facilitating a strong, solid-state bond without melting the base materials. According to authoritative sources, the efficiency of this process relies on precise control of frequency and pressure to ensure material compatibility and bond integrity. This welding method remains indispensable in industries such as automotive, aerospace, and electronics due to its ability to produce high-strength joints without additional materials.
Product Application Scenarios
Ultrasonic metal welding is extensively applied in various industrial sectors. In electronics, it's used for assembling delicate components without heat damage, crucial for wire connections and circuit boards. The automotive industry benefits from this process in manufacturing electrical systems and battery packs, where secure, conductive joints are essential. In aerospace, ultrasonic welding contributes to lightweight, high-strength structures, bonding thin metal foils effectively. The medical field relies on ultrasonic welding for creating sterile, robust assemblies without introducing contaminants. Research indicates the method's adaptability, allowing it to join dissimilar metals like copper and aluminum, further broadening its application range.
